Game Description
Dine & Dash is a short Eat-Em-Up where you jump into the fur of a hungry street cat, itching for a meal. Eat as many plates as you can in the short window before you get caught! This game was a short creation put together by our small team of two: Liyizhang and Moohm, for The Godot Wild Jam #63.

How does your game tie into the theme?
Its all about a cat on an adventure to eat all they can! Originally we intended for there to be a Pup rival to beat you to food but with a complicated week coming up during development time we had to scale back our plans and work. We did our best!
